HYDERABAD: Joint teams of Rangers and police arrested 10 Afghan nationals during an operation against illegal immigrants here on Wednesday in the Amani Shah Colony, Latifabad Unit No-11.A police spokesman stated that the joint raid by the Rangers, police and Anti-Terrorist Force was conducted after information about the presence of illegal immigrants in the Amani Shah Colony.The interrogation of the arrested Afghan nationals is under way. No illegal material was recovered from their possession, the spokesman informed.
